PBCS: Time is Incorrect when Timezone for Daily Maintenance Start Time is Changed (Doc ID 2249721.1)

Last updated on SEPTEMBER 30, 2022

Applies to:

Oracle Planning and Budgeting Cloud Service - Version 17.03.58 to 17.05.49 [Release 17.0]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

User can select service maintenance start time with time and timezone at "Daily Maintenance" page.
When changing timezone, time is not moved correct time.

e.g.)
Before: 12:00 (UTC+00:00) London - Greenwich Mean Time (GMT)
After changing timezone to "(UTC+09:00) Tokyo - Japan Time (JT)" -> 7:00 (UTC+09:00) Tokyo - Japan Time (JT)
After changing timezone (again) to "(UTC+00:00) London - Greenwich Mean Time (GMT)" -> 8:00 (UTC+00:00) London - Greenwich Mean Time (GMT)
